powered by simpleCommunicator - 2.0.49     © 2025 Programmizd 02
Форумы / Программирование [игнор отключен] [закрыт для гостей] / Go && UML
25 сообщений из 26, страница 1 из 2
Go && UML
    #40036286
mirudom
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Участник
Уважаемые форумчане, кто использует на работе UML && Go в обе стороны или, может, видел инмтрумент ?
Заранее спасибо.
...
Рейтинг: 0 / 0
Go && UML
    #40036372
Фотография tchingiz
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Участник
mirudom
Уважаемые форумчане, кто использует на работе UML && Go в обе стороны.

А вопрос можно переформулировать?
Подчиненных заставляю рисовать юмл
...
Рейтинг: 0 / 0
Go && UML
    #40036397
mirudom
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Участник
Английская мудрость:
a picture worth a thousand words. :-)
...
Рейтинг: 0 / 0
Go && UML
    #40036449
love_bach
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Участник
mirudom
Уважаемые форумчане, кто использует на работе UML && Go в обе стороны или, может, видел инмтрумент ?
Заранее спасибо.


зачем?
...
Рейтинг: 0 / 0
Go && UML
    #40036525
Фотография tchingiz
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Участник
mirudom
Английская мудрость:
a picture worth a thousand words. :-)

тут намекается, что англичнам нравятся рисовать древнеегипетскими картинками иероглифами?
...
Рейтинг: 0 / 0
Go && UML
    #40036647
Фотография hVostt
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Участник
mirudom
Английская мудрость:
a picture worth a thousand words. :-)


Это не мудрость, а сильно оторванная от какого-либо контекста выражение.
...
Рейтинг: 0 / 0
Go && UML
    #40042767
mirudom
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Участник
нашел Jetbrain для go и mirantis.Lens.

Первый. работает с Go, но непонятно как они дружат с UML .
Вторая. работает ли с Go или только служит для автоматизации работы админов с кубером.

Буду благодарен за ответы.
...
Рейтинг: 0 / 0
Go && UML
    #40042870
Фотография mayton
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Участник
Об UML обычно говорят в контексте проектирования чего-то.

Но мне кажется что Go и проектирование ... как-то плохо пишутся через запятую.
...
Рейтинг: 0 / 0
Go && UML
    #40045113
mirudom
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Участник
Уважаемый mayton , использовать UML и Go запятые мешают ?
...
Рейтинг: 0 / 0
Go && UML
    #40045161
Фотография hVostt
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Участник
mirudom,

Чтобы UML взлетел, нужно, чтобы в команде все на нём "говорили" и понимали почти естественным образом.

В реальном мире, так почти никогда не бывает. Смысл вам рисовать квадратики и стрелочки, которые никто кроме вас всё равно не поймёт? )
...
Рейтинг: 0 / 0
Go && UML
    #40045162
Фотография hVostt
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Участник
mirudom,

Да и смысл дружить низкоуровневые ЯП с диаграммами? Другое дело DSL какой-нибудь, ещё куда ни шло.
...
Рейтинг: 0 / 0
Go && UML
    #40045178
Фотография mayton
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Участник
mirudom,

Давай рассуждать. Я могу взять UML, и нарисовать диаграмму классов с наследованием.

А что делать с такой диаграммой в Golang?
...
Рейтинг: 0 / 0
Go && UML
    #40045191
mirudom
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Участник
А, я понимаю, is - не вставил где надо. Не носитель языка.
a picture is worth a thousand words. :-)
а в golang-e есть наследование ?
Ну, ok, нет таких инструментов или никто не использует.
...
Рейтинг: 0 / 0
Go && UML
    #40045195
Фотография mayton
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Участник
Почему не использует? UML - это широкий набор стандартов на описание классов, конечных автоматов, просто
компонентов.

Я просто усомнился в 1 конкретном кейсе.

Насчет "нет инструментов" - я не знаю. Я последние несколько лет использую PlanUML как плагин к среде разработки.
...
Рейтинг: 0 / 0
Go && UML
    #40045315
fkthat
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Участник
hVostt
Смысл вам рисовать квадратики и стрелочки, которые никто кроме вас всё равно не поймёт

Да если кто и поймет, то смысла нет. Всю дорогу развитие шло от более наглядного представления информации (картинки с динозабрами на стене пещеры) к более абстрактному (письменность с помощью букв, алфавита, и грамматики), что как бы намекает.
...
Рейтинг: 0 / 0
Go && UML
    #40045316
Фотография hVostt
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Участник
fkthat
Да если кто и поймет, то смысла нет. Всю дорогу развитие шло от более наглядного представления информации (картинки с динозабрами на стене пещеры) к более абстрактному (письменность с помощью букв, алфавита, и грамматики), что как бы намекает.


Хорошая аналогия!

Именно что, код программы содержит много деталей, и самое наглядное представление кода — сам код. UML, на мой взгляд чрезмерно сложен. Самый яркий пример, это паттерны програмиирования, в объяснении которых часто как раз применяется UML. Новички смотрят на это всё и думают "ну да, ну да, пошёл я нахер"
...
Рейтинг: 0 / 0
Go && UML
    #40045383
Фотография mayton
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Участник
fkthat
hVostt
Смысл вам рисовать квадратики и стрелочки, которые никто кроме вас всё равно не поймёт

Да если кто и поймет, то смысла нет. Всю дорогу развитие шло от более наглядного представления информации (картинки с динозабрами на стене пещеры) к более абстрактному (письменность с помощью букв, алфавита, и грамматики), что как бы намекает.

Пещерные картинки - это другое.

Чертежи и инфорграфику современная наука не отменяет а активно использует.
...
Рейтинг: 0 / 0
Go && UML
    #40045427
Фотография hVostt
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Участник
mayton
Чертежи и инфорграфику современная наука не отменяет а активно использует.


Если вы озвучите цель и задачи, которые хотите решать, то дискуссия пойдёт по-бодрее.

Зафигачть UML в GO и наоброт очень похоже на бессмысленное ковыряния в носу ради ковыряния в носу.
...
Рейтинг: 0 / 0
Go && UML
    #40045431
Фотография mayton
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Участник
Это не ко мне вопрос.
...
Рейтинг: 0 / 0
Go && UML
    #40045462
mirudom
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Участник
hVosttИменно что, код программы содержит много деталей, и самое наглядное представление кода — сам код. UML, на мой взгляд чрезмерно сложен.
Самый яркий пример, это паттерны програмиирования, в объяснении которых часто как раз применяется UML. Новички смотрят на это всё и думают "ну да, ну да, пошёл я нахер" Уважаемый hVostt, мне трудно сказать по каким критериям у Вас набирают новичков,
на мой взгляд в высшей школе, то что как Вы говорите - Им непонятно, должны давать на лекциях и закреплять на практических занятиях. И, самое главное, объяснить, зачем оно надо.
Не могу сказать - чему сейчас учат в Высшей школе. В правильных вузах - должны. :-)
Наверное, все определяется способом заработка денег, типом проекта, что на выходе - процесс или продукт.
...
Рейтинг: 0 / 0
Go && UML
    #40045485
Фотография mayton
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Участник
mirudom, я добавлю к словам Хвоста.

UML имеет очень широкую спецификацию графики. Там есть такие экзотические диаграммы
которые вам никогда не понадобятся. Проживете всю жизнь и ни разу не коснетесь. Отсюда
возникает мысль что когда обыватель говорит - "UML" - он имеет в виду не-весь-UML а какое-то
подмножество типов диаграмм (например диаграммы классов и реляции).
...
Рейтинг: 0 / 0
Go && UML
    #40045494
Фотография hVostt
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Участник
mayton,

ой, сорри )))
...
Рейтинг: 0 / 0
Go && UML
    #40045499
Фотография hVostt
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Участник
mirudom
Уважаемый hVostt, мне трудно сказать по каким критериям у Вас набирают новичков,
на мой взгляд в высшей школе, то что как Вы говорите - Им непонятно, должны давать на лекциях и закреплять на практических занятиях. И, самое главное, объяснить, зачем оно надо.
Не могу сказать - чему сейчас учат в Высшей школе. В правильных вузах - должны. :-)
Наверное, все определяется способом заработка денег, типом проекта, что на выходе - процесс или продукт.


Не буду вдаваться в дискуссию что там должны давать в правильных вузах.

Вы же не сказали зачем это нужно, какую задачу вы решаете. Может в вашем понимании вузы должны учить по принципу "у самурая нет цели, у него только путь", и совершенно не важно зачем вам нужно подружить Go и UML, главное подружить и всё. Потому что это правильно.

Тогда хз. Положите в код проекта несколько рандомных UML-ей, и вроде всё. Теперь в проекте Go есть какие-то UML диаграммы. Любой выпускник вуза будет видеть и радоваться, не зря проходил практикум. Пригодилось!
...
Рейтинг: 0 / 0
Go && UML
    #40045970
Фотография tchingiz
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Участник
mayton
mirudom, я добавлю к словам Хвоста.

UML имеет очень широкую спецификацию графики. Там есть такие экзотические диаграммы
которые вам никогда не понадобятся. Проживете всю жизнь и ни разу не коснетесь. Отсюда
возникает мысль что когда обыватель говорит - "UML" - он имеет в виду не-весь-UML а какое-то
подмножество типов диаграмм (например диаграммы классов и реляции).

и вообще, он, в основном, нужен для того, что бы отбиваться от начальства.
Единственно, полезную для меня юмл картинку - потоки данных, начальство
на всех работах вообще не любило смотреть.
Схему реляционных связей в БД - тулза схемаСпай мне рисовала.
Наследование между классами - доксижден рисовал, начальство от этих схем пугалось и уходило курить.
Разве что схема взаимодействия, возможно, полезная.
...
Рейтинг: 0 / 0
Go && UML
    #40046012
Фотография mayton
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Участник
tchingiz

Схему реляционных связей в БД - тулза схемаСпай мне рисовала.
Наследование между классами - доксижден рисовал, начальство от этих схем пугалось и уходило курить.
Разве что схема взаимодействия, возможно, полезная.

Использую постоянно PUML как плагин в среде разработки

https://plantuml.com/ru/

Он - текстовый и его удобно редактировать вручную или авто-генерировать если надо.
...
Рейтинг: 0 / 0
25 сообщений из 26, страница 1 из 2
Форумы / Программирование [игнор отключен] [закрыт для гостей] / Go && UML
Целевая тема:
Создать новую тему:
Автор:
Закрыть
Цитировать
Найденые пользователи ...
Разблокировать пользователей ...
Читали форум (0):
Пользователи онлайн (0):
x
x
Закрыть


Просмотр
0 / 0
Close
Debug Console [Select Text]